Meaning of "negative part"

The negative part refers to a component or aspect of something that has a negative or unfavorable nature. It is usually used to describe a specific aspect of a situation, idea, or concept that is undesirable or detrimental. For example, in a business plan, the negative part may refer to potential risks or challenges that could hinder success
